Maerdy Uchaf is a spacious Welsh farmhouse tucked away in the rolling hills near Ruthin, North Wales. This 17th-century property sits on a working farm with stunning countryside views and zero light pollution - perfect for stargazing. The isolation means total peace without disturbing anyone or being disturbed. Who doesn't want to escape other humans occasionally?
Set in farmland with sheep, cows and pheasants roaming nearby, you'll feel properly disconnected from the rat race. Endless walking trails surround the property, including routes around the Horseshoe Pass. The owners are incredibly helpful - they've been known to drive guests to the highest viewpoint in their pickup truck when legs aren't up to the climb!
The accommodation sleeps 8 guests across 4 bedrooms: one super-king zip-link (convertible to twins), one king-size, one double and one twin. There's a bathroom with bath/shower/WC plus a downstairs wet room. Two separate lounges feature wood burners and the large kitchen becomes the natural gathering spot. The games room offers pool, table tennis and darts.
Nearby attractions include Llangollen (15 miles) with its heritage railway, Pontcysyllte Aqueduct, Ruthin (10 miles) and Corwen (8 miles). The closest pub is 3 miles away and shops 5 miles distant.
Maerdy Uchaf is ideal for families or friends seeking rural seclusion. The hot tub is a massive hit - perfect for evening drinks under those star-filled skies after a day of exploring. Superior quality beds guarantee a proper night's kip too!

To reach Maerdy Uchaf by car, follow directions to Ruthin and then take the roads toward the rural farmland area. The cottage is located on a working farm with good access roads, though some are narrow country lanes typical of North Wales.
The nearest train station is at Chester, approximately 30 miles away. From there, you'll need to arrange a taxi or rental car to complete your journey to the rural location of Maerdy Uchaf.
